The incidence of polypharmacy described in the literature ranges from 10 percent to as high as 90 percent depending on the age group studied the terminology employed the type of healthcare provided and the geographic location of the research. The most significant cause of polypharmacy is multimorbidity meaning the presence of multiple medical conditions or diseases. Polypharmacy definition ranges from the use of a large number of medications to the use of potentially inappropriate medications medication underuse and medication duplication.
